Mwai Kumwenda, NAM standoff continues

Malawi Queens shooter and star power Mwai Kumwenda’s return to the national team squad depends on Netball Association of Malawi (Nam) addressing the welfare issues the player raised her legal advisorHlupikire Phiri Chalamba has said.

Chalamba said the New Zealand based star was ready and willing to return to Malawi Queens
only if the welfare issues were addressed.

“It’s not that she is turning her back on the team but she wants things to change. She still wants to play for the team but not under present conditions,” Chalamba told the local press.

Nam general secretary Carol Bapu said the shooter was going to return to Malawi Queens fold after the association and the players agreed to resolve their differences.

But Chalamba accused Nam of rushing to the media “before sorting out the issue”.

The Malawi Queens will soon regroup for this year’s Netball World Cup slated for August in Sydney, Australia.

The Queens are in the same group with Singapore, Sri Lanka and bitter rivals South Africa.
